Problem Statement

The BMW 3 Series G20/G21 (2019-2024) is experiencing a no-start condition, where the engine does not turn over or show any signs of starting.

Symptoms

  • •No response when the ignition key is turned or pressed
  • •Dashboard lights and accessories may not power on
  • •Clicking noise when attempting to start the engine
  • •Battery warning light illuminated
  • •Check engine light may be on prior to the issue

Solution
1. Preparation
  • Gather necessary tools including a multimeter, OBD-II scanner, socket set, and basic hand tools.
  • Ensure the vehicle is in a safe, well-ventilated area and the parking brake is engaged.
2. Battery Replacement
  1. Disconnect Battery:
    • Use a socket set to remove the negative (-) terminal first, followed by the positive (+) terminal.
    • Safety Warning: Always disconnect the battery before performing any electrical work.
  2. Remove Old Battery:
    • Unscrew any hold-down brackets securing the battery.
    • Carefully lift the battery out of the tray.
  3. Install New Battery:
    • Place the new battery in the tray and secure it with the hold-down brackets.
    • Reconnect the positive (+) terminal first, then the negative (-) terminal.
3. Starter Motor Replacement (if necessary)
  1. Access Starter:
    • Raise the vehicle using a jack and secure it with jack stands.
    • Remove underbody panels if required to access the starter motor.
  2. Remove Starter:
    • Disconnect wiring harness from the starter motor.
    • Unbolt the starter motor from its mounting location using the socket set.
  3. Install New Starter:
    • Position the new starter in place and secure it with bolts.
    • Reconnect the wiring harness to the starter.
4. Final Checks
  • Reconnect the battery if it was disconnected.
  • Perform a visual inspection to ensure all connections are secure and components are properly installed.
